Actual-World Use Instances
– Lunar Economic system: Establishing a base on the moon might facilitate mining for sources like Helium-3, a possible gasoline for future nuclear fusion reactors.
– Mars Colonies: Might function a launch pad for deep-space exploration and a backup habitat for humanity, fostering technological developments relevant to different Earth industries.
Market Forecasts & Trade Tendencies
– Analysts predict the house economic system might attain over $1 trillion by 2040 in keeping with Morgan Stanley, pushed by satellite tv for pc web, house tourism, and doubtlessly lunar mining.
– The “NewSpace” sector, representing non-public spaceflight firms past conventional authorities contracts, continues to develop, promising progressive developments at decreased prices.

Controversies & Limitations
– Price range Constraints: The large funding necessities for each lunar and Martian missions stir debates over one of the best allocation of sources given Earth’s urgent issues.
– Technical Challenges: The tough environments of the moon and Mars current distinctive challenges, from excessive temperatures to radiation publicity, requiring superior expertise and preparation.
Options, Specs & Pricing
– Artemis Program: This system’s {hardware} contains the Area Launch System (SLS) and Orion spacecraft, with prices working into billions of {dollars} yearly.
– SpaceX’s Starship: Designed to be absolutely reusable, Starship goals to lower the price of house journey considerably. Estimates counsel the price per launch might plummet to some million {dollars}.
